[11][12] On November 15, 2008, Giddens was assigned to the Boston Celtics' NBA Development League affiliate team, the Utah Flash.
On February 18, 2010, Giddens, Bill Walker and Eddie House were traded to the New York Knicks for Nate Robinson and Marcus Landry.
[24] On March 22, 2018, Giddens signed with Ferro Carril Oeste of the Liga Nacional de Básquet in Argentina.
